Summary

Along with the other two titles in the series (Pixel Graphics Using Adobe Photoshop CS5 and Digital Layout Using Adobe InDesign CS5), this book has an accompanying DVD that shows step-by-step tutorials in conjunction with in-text projects and also demonstrates characteristics and techniques of Illustrator CS5. The tutorial disc provides the reader with a 'œhow-to' narration, beginning with basic technical skills for using the program, creating illustrations, signs, logos, brochures, diagrams, graphs, charts, and more. The package shows the reader how to conquer the technical aspects of vector-based illustrations as you watch the tutorials and listen to the concepts as they are presented. Learn typographical terms, airbrushing effects, importing/exporting of various file formats, when to use vector vs. pixel art, characteristics of RGB, CMYK, other color models, and more. Additional project files, tutorials, and lesson plans available to instructors for use as a textbook. Brief Table of Contents (tentative): Introduction - vector and line art. 1. The workspace. 2. Custom. 3. Creating and opening documents. 4. Drawing and brushes. 5. Strokes and fills. 6. Shapes and objects. 7. Working with paths. 8. Text. 9. Selections. 10. Groups and layers. 11. Color. 12. Transformation and Positioning. 13. Symbols.14. Live effects. 15. Images. 16. Saving and output. 17. Working with other programs. Conclusion. About the DVD.
